Windows Vista Home Premium doesn't give you an option to password protect the .zip file.
|
Use WinZip to create the zip file, it has the option to password protect the zip file. You should include the pkzip program itself on the flash, maybe multiple versions of it for multiple versions of Windows and MacOS, in case the computer you plug it into is too old to read new-fangled zips, or too crippled (in the case if Vista Home). Stuffit Expander is probably the easiest one here, since it's free (unlike WinZip) and has both Mac and Windows versions. Use Teh Google to find out where to download these.
